Chromecast with Google TV (HD) has launched, after being spotted at various third-party retailers, leaks and certifications. Today, the device has also been listed on the official Chromecast Firmware updates page. The new listing confirms the Build number STTF.220621.013.
The new variant of Chromecast with Google TV comes with 1080p content streaming support. It is priced at $29.99 and is available in Snow White Color. The new Chromecast with Google TV (HD) features a similar design to that of Chromecast 4K. The device measures 6.4″x2.4″x0.5″ and weighs 1.9 oz. It supports HDR, HDR10+ and HLG video formats.
Users from over 19 countries can buy the new Chromecast HD by heading to the Official Google Store and Best Buy.
Chromecast HD Previous Leaks
However, the leaks further suggest that it will house Amlogic’s S805X2 CPU with AV1 decoding and 1.5GB RAM. It has already been listed on some European retailers carrying a price tag of €44.99 along with some revelations about some inbox content details. The box will include a Voice remote featuring dedicated shortcut keys to Netflix and YouTube.Further, it will include two AAA batteries, a power brick, and a USB-C to USB-A cable.
